Ellen’s scandals and allegations against her
Ellen DeGeneres has been accused of inciting a toxic work culture in the set of “The Ellen Show.” This started when alleged former staff members have spoken up about their bad experiences while working with the host.
They said that the 62-year-old has been acting like a diva and she scolds people if her irrational requests or rules are not followed. Because of the rising number of people who are stating their negative experiences, “The Ellen Show” is currently facing an internal investigation for bullying, racism, sexual harassment and fostering a toxic workplace environment behind the camera.
The host’s apology
Ellen DeGeneres has since released a video where she apologized to all her staff. She said that she is working on improving the situation. The host also addressed the other claims and assured the staff it will not happen again while she is on the show.
"As we’ve grown exponentially, I’ve not been able to stay on top of everything and relied on others to do their jobs as they knew I’d want them done,” The Washington Post quoted Ellen as saying in her apology statement. “Clearly some didn’t. That will now change and I’m committed to ensuring this does not happen again."
Portia answers questions about Ellen
Now, since there are reports that Ellen DeGeneres is considering leaving her show because even after her apology, people insist that she was part of the problem, Portia De Rossi recently clarified these rumors once and for all. The former model addressed them through a photographer who bumped into her this week.
Page Six reported that Portia De Rossi was asked by a photographer about her wife and she directly answers them. The question was about whether Ellen is returning to her show and the model said “Yes, she is.”
When prodded to talk more, Portia De Rossi also revealed that Ellen DeGeneres is doing great despite what she is going through right now. Previously, Portia also expressed her strong support to her wife by writing on Instagram “I Stand By Ellen.”
